I think the 4.3's that had balancer shafts typically came with solid mounts, and non-balancer shaft engines had the viscous mounts.
I doubt they'd ever wear out in a recreational boat.

Ayuh,.... All of our motors have motor mounts,....

The Mounts are still lag bolted into wood,....

The standard mounts are rubber cushioned, rather than the viscous mount in the picture,...
Motor bolts to one end, 'n the stringers/ wood on the other end,...

I think Howard hit it,...
My 4.3 is sittin' on rubber mounts, it's a balance shaft motor,..
